Elevation solar services

Elevation stands out for its unique set of services that focus on energy efficiency upgrades in a general sense, not just in terms of electrical improvements. The company provides quality monocrystalline solar panels for grid-tied and off-grid solar power systems. 

Although you won’t know the specific brand of solar panel you’ll receive until further in the consultation process, you can have peace of mind knowing that Elevation uses only monocrystalline panels. These panels provide the highest average efficiency ratings, between 15% and 22%. 

Solar battery installation

Elevation follows standard procedures for installing solar batteries, which include obtaining necessary permits, performing electrical work, configuring the battery system and activating it. The company offers reliable solar battery models such as the Tesla Powerwall and Generac PWRcell. Both models provide ample support during low sunlight hours, such as at night and during power grid outages.

We’ve noticed solar batteries are becoming more and more necessary for home solar energy systems. Based on our October 2023 survey of 1,000 solar customers, almost 59% of respondents opted to get a solar battery backup in addition to their solar panels. 

JD Dillon, the chief marketing officer at Tigo Energy, mentioned just how beneficial a solar battery can be to a homeowner. “Adding battery storage to a home solar system is a powerful way to unlock many incremental benefits to simply producing your own electricity from the sun.” He explained that you store more cost-friendly electricity this way and can use it whenever utility prices increase. This is especially true, he said, when paired with high-quality monitoring services like the one Elevation provides.

You can unlock the real value of solar-plus-storage through energy management systems that make it easy to set up the batteries to do any combination of the functions listed above.

Home insulation and sealing

Many homeowners overlook one simple energy upgrade method: improving insulation and sealing. Elevation offers a comprehensive home energy assessment to identify areas where warm air escapes during winter and enters during summer. The most common problem areas include attics, walls, foundations, windows, doors, ducts, fireplaces and recessed lighting. Drafts in these areas result in higher utility bills.

Based on the results of the home assessment, Elevation will create a plan to address any issues by using various insulation materials and air-sealing methods. These options include blown-in cellulose, spray foam, batt insulation, weatherstripping and caulking.

Mobile app active monitoring

Elevation provides an active monitoring service through Curb, one of the most comprehensive platforms of its kind that we’ve seen. With the Curb mobile and desktop apps, you can get a detailed view of your home’s energy consumption. 

The system connects to your breaker box and monitors up to 18 major appliances or zones in your home. It can identify your power-intensive appliances in real-time and provide insights into your solar energy production and utility bill costs. Additionally, you can use the device to remotely control any SmartThings devices installed in your home.

Elevation’s installation process

Elevation focuses on a whole-home approach for solar panel installation with an eye toward general energy optimization. Though you can purchase only solar panel installation from the company, it strives to let you know where your home stands regarding its energy use.

You can expect the following installation process from Elevation:

  1. Consultation and audit: After you contact Elevation to express your interest in exploring solar energy, a representative will arrange for an energy-efficiency audit of your home. If the technician identifies areas where you can conserve more energy during the audit, they’ll recommend fixing those issues before installing solar panels.
  2. Design: After addressing the energy efficiency concerns, the design team at Elevation will proceed with a solar analysis. To better understand your home’s energy usage patterns and requirements, Elevation recommends providing 12 months of electricity bills. The team will create a customized design for your house based on an AI tool and satellite imagery that will assess your roof’s size and orientation.
  3. Final quote and permitting: If you’re happy with the final quote and want to proceed with the purchase, you must sign a contract. Elevation will take care of all the necessary permits and tax incentives on your behalf. You’ll receive a dedicated project manager’s phone number so you can always get in touch for project updates.
  4. Installation and activation: After it obtains the necessary permits from the local governing bodies and utility companies, Elevation schedules the installation date. Elevation’s in-house installation crew will typically complete the installation within one day. If your project is more complex, it might take two days. Elevation then works with your energy company to conduct a final inspection. Once complete, you receive permission to operate (PTO), and your clean energy generation and electricity bill savings will begin.

Warranties

Elevation provides impressive warranty options for its equipment. A 25-year product warranty backs premium equipment. The company’s regular inverters come with a 12-year warranty, and 10-year warranties also cover its Tesla and Generac batteries.

The company exceeds the industry standard by offering a 25-year labor and workmanship warranty. This means that if any malfunction results from faulty installation within 25 years of your initial purchase, Elevation will fix it at no additional charge.

Pricing and quotes

Based on the survey we conducted in October 2023, the average cost for an Elevation solar panel system was $11,507. This price point is relatively affordable compared to the national average cost of a 6-kilowatt system, which is estimated to be $18,960, according to the National Renewable Energy Laboratory.

Elevation’s payment methods prioritize options that offer complete ownership. Its customer service representatives are available to assist you in claiming the federal solar investment tax credit (ITC). The ITC is a government incentive provided by the Department of Energy and IRS to encourage the use of solar energy systems. It allows owners of solar systems to deduct a portion of their qualified solar expenses from their federal income tax returns. Currently, the ITC covers 26% of the installation cost for solar systems.

Though Elevation only offers full purchase and solar loans, these financing options yield more cost-effective results than a lease or power purchase agreement.

  • Full purchase: The most economical option is investing in a solar system by paying the full price. It guarantees a shorter payback period once your solar panels start producing electricity. Additionally, you’re eligible for any relevant solar tax incentives. It may seem like a large upfront cost, but purchasing a complete solar system can result in significant savings in the long run.
  • Solar loan: You can choose a solar loan if you can’t pay the full cost of solar panels upfront. You pay a monthly fee that includes financing costs until you fully own the panels. This option is especially suitable if you still want to take advantage of rebates and incentives offered by local and federal authorities, thus reducing the overall cost of your solar panels.

Elevation availability

As of December 2023, Elevation actively installs systems in five states: Arizona, California, Florida, Nevada and Texas. The company is looking to expand its service area soon, so we recommend contacting Elevation to find out if it services your area.
